Digital-based political literacy is the ability of individuals to access, evaluate, understand, and use political information presented through digital media critically and effectively.Digital literacy in the Batu Ampar area is quite difficult to develop due to remote terrain, limited internet access and a lack of staff to educate or provide assistance to first-time voters.The aim of this research on digital-based political literacy is to analyze strategies to enhance the understanding and skills of young voters as first-time voters in accessing, evaluating, and using political information, as well as encouraging individuals to participate actively in political processes. The method used in this study is descriptive qualitative, focusing on analyzing strategies to improve political literacy for first-time voters in the use of digital media. The results of the research indicate five strategies to enhance digital-based political literacy for young generations as first-time voters in Kubu Raya Regency: 1) digital literacy corner programs; 2) access to information through credible media; 3) technology volunteers or digital ambassadors; 4) private sector collaboration through wireless information technology; 5) development of digital political literacy materials for young voters.
